arrivals
at Edinburgh (Waverley)

Edinburgh (Waverley)
from North BerwickOperated by ScotRail

Buy tickets
  • 12:25
    North Berwick
    On time
  • 12:52
    Musselburgh
    On time
  • 12:59
    Edinburgh (Waverley)
    On time